Next Iteration of Royal Enfield – Hunter 450 Spotted 

As the summer approaches, Royal Enfield starts by testing the new 450cc engine in the Hunter 450. Inspired by the Royal Enfield Hunter 350, it features retro elements like rounded headlights and a teardrop tank.

Recent viral spy shots showing a look of this highly awaited Royal Enfield Hunter 450 brings an insane craze on social media. With numerous models in the 350cc and 650cc segments, Royal Enfield may now focus its  attention on the new 450cc platform. After the new Himalayan, one of the next motorcycles to be born on this technical basis could be the Hunter 450.

These leaked images show a modern take on the classic cruiser style named ‘Royal Enfield Hunter 450’. With its muscular fuel tank, disc brakes, LED turn signals and swept-back handlebars, the Hunter looks like a comfortable sporty bike. It’s designed to take on city streets with comfort and dominate highways.

Inside the Hunter there is a powerful 450cc engine. Which is ready to give exciting performance without sacrificing fuel efficiency. Riders can expect smooth acceleration and a distinctive engine sound that turns heads.

While there’s no confirmed release date yet, the Hunter 450 is generating a lot of buzz. Royal Enfield aims to replicate the success of the Hunter 350 with this new model. With its sleek design and powerful performance, the Hunter 450 is sure to make waves in the cruiser motorcycle scene.
